    2 days ago · Cyberpunk is a subgenre of science fiction in a dystopian futuristic setting said to focus on a combination of " low-life and high tech ". [ 1] It features futuristic technological and scientific achievements, such as artificial intelligence and cyberware, juxtaposed with societal collapse, dystopia or decay. [ 2]

  7. 3 days ago · Annabel Lee by Edgar Allan Poe. This haunting narrative poem tells the story of a love that continues beyond the grave. It tells the story of a man whose young love, Annabel Lee, dies, but their love is so strong that not even death can really part them.
